Osteoclasts are specialized cells that break down bone tissue. Think of them as the cleanup crew in your skeletal system—the ones who ensure that old or damaged bone is effectively removed. They do this by releasing enzymes and acids that dissolve bone, allowing minerals like calcium and phosphorus to flood into your bloodstream. And you know what? This process isn’t just a clean-up operation; it’s a finely tuned dance essential for maintaining mineral balance in your body!

Now, why is that important? Well, when you engage in physical activity, your bones undergo stress and require a bit of remodeling. Osteoclasts step in to break down bone that needs refurbishing, while osteoblasts—a different type of cell—build up new bone like a skilled Mason creating a sturdy wall. It’s a delicate balance between these two: if osteoclast activity outpaces that of osteoblasts, you could be looking at fragile bones down the line.

But don’t forget about osteocytes! These mature bone cells keep tabs on what’s happening in your bone. Imagine them as the community managers who relay messages, enabling osteoblasts and osteoclasts to operate in harmony. It's all about communication in the world of bone biology.

And here’s something interesting: chondrocytes, the cells responsible for cartilage, are often confused with osteoclasts. However, they play a very different role, focusing primarily on growing and maintaining cartilage rather than participating in bone remodeling.
